Key Features to Consider

  • Durability: Look for watches with rugged construction, water resistance, and shockproof features to endure outdoor conditions.
  • Battery Life: Extended battery life ensures the watch lasts through long training sessions or multi-day adventures.
  • GPS Accuracy: Reliable GPS tracking is crucial for navigation and distance measurement during outdoor activities.
  • Multi-sport Modes: Support for various sports such as running, cycling, swimming, and hiking allows versatility.
  • Heart Rate Monitoring: Accurate heart rate data helps optimize training intensity and monitor exertion.
  • Additional Sensors: Features like altimeters, barometers, and compasses enhance outdoor navigation and data collection.

Several watches stand out for their durability, features, and user reviews. Here are some top choices:

Garmin Fenix Series

The Garmin Fenix series is renowned for its rugged build and comprehensive features. It offers multi-sport modes, advanced GPS, heart rate monitoring, and long battery life, making it ideal for outdoor adventures and training.

Suunto 9 Baro

Suunto 9 Baro combines durability with precise navigation tools. It features a barometer, GPS, and a robust design suitable for extreme conditions and multi-day expeditions.

Coros Vertix 2

The Coros Vertix 2 is designed for serious outdoor enthusiasts. It offers exceptional battery life, GPS accuracy, and a suite of sensors for altitude, temperature, and weather tracking.
